Output 0c3c2c48f1854273eb81383bfceeac238f38d6a9ae1340058e823fa2b30ee3ce:23

value
590587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 195ac42e237fb6adc7c6f776da59510c011804e9 OP_EQUAL
address
3415Ytqjy3HwciPuzU959123AHqtJAu13a
transaction
0c3c2c48f1854273eb81383bfceeac238f38d6a9ae1340058e823fa2b30ee3ce
spent
true